| Component | Role in Integration | Learning Focus in Pentaho Academy | Typical Outcome |
|---|---|---|---|
| Transformation (KTR) | Data cleansing, enrichment, and aggregation | Step design, debugging, performance tuning | Consistent, validated output datasets |
| Job (KJB) | Orchestration and workflow control | Scheduling, error handling, logging strategies | Reliable end-to-end pipelines |
| Data Integration Server | Centralized execution and monitoring | Deployment, clustering, security configuration | Scalable production workloads |
| Pentaho Data Integration Client | Design and management interface | Tool navigation, repository workflows | Efficient development cycles |
Core Concepts in Pentaho Data Integration
Dataflow design principles
Effective PDI solutions start with a clear understanding of sources, transformations, and targets. The Pentaho Academy guides learners through logical dataflow patterns, emphasizing modularity and readability.
By grouping related steps and using descriptive naming, teams improve maintainability and reduce troubleshooting time across complex pipelines.
Performance tuning fundamentals
Performance in PDI depends on step selection, batch size, and resource allocation. The Pentaho Academy provides exercises that highlight common bottlenecks in joins, sorts, and database interactions.
Learners practice streaming versus hopping comparisons, enabling them to design transformations that scale with data volume and concurrency demands.
Job Orchestration and Scheduling
Designing robust workflows
Jobs in PDI coordinate multiple transformations and external processes. In the Pentaho Academy curriculum, students build workflow graphs that include branching, conditional execution, and centralized logging.
This focus on structure ensures that operational jobs are predictable, repeatable, and easy to audit in production environments.
Error handling and notifications
Handling failures gracefully is essential for reliable automation. The academy teaches checkpoint usage, email alerts, and fallback paths so that interruptions do not cascade into larger outages.
Students learn to capture meaningful log messages, which simplifies post-mortem analysis and supports continuous improvement of job designs.
Deployment and Administration
Environment configuration
Deploying PDI in staging and production requires consistent configuration management. The Pentaho Academy covers variable substitution, shared objects, and secure credential storage.
Through guided labs, administrators gain skills in clustering, repository setup, and integration with existing CI/CD pipelines.
Monitoring and maintenance practices
Ongoing monitoring keeps integration pipelines healthy and responsive. The academy introduces tools for auditing execution history, tracking performance trends, and managing versioned objects.
These practices help teams maintain visibility, enforce standards, and plan capacity based on actual workload patterns.
